Deeper analysis

CVE-2025-14501 is a NULL pointer dereference vulnerability in Sante PACS Server that occurs during handling of the HTTP Content-Length header. The flaw stems from insufficient validation of a pointer before it is accessed, allowing an unauthenticated remote attacker to trigger a denial-of-service condition on affected installations. It carries a CVSS 3.0 base score of 7.5 and is tracked under CWE-476; the issue was originally reported as ZDI-CAN-26770.

An attacker can exploit the vulnerability by sending a specially crafted HTTP request containing a malicious Content-Length header value. No authentication or user interaction is required, and successful exploitation results only in a denial-of-service state with no impact on confidentiality or integrity.

The reference advisory from Zero Day Initiative (ZDI-25-1104) provides technical details of the flaw and is the primary source for coordinated disclosure information; organizations should consult vendor or ZDI guidance for available patches or workarounds.

EPSS for this CVE rose from a low baseline to a peak of 0.0162, indicating increased exploitation interest after public disclosure.
